8

使用默认 Chrome 浏览器调试 ASP.NET MVC 应用程序运行良好。我将调试切换到启动 IE,而不是进行一些额外的测试,并且调试工作正常。完成 IE 后,我切换回 Chrome,现在出现此错误。如果我切换回 IE,我也会收到此错误。我已经关闭并重新打开了解决方案。我已经关闭并重新打开了 VS。我已经使用日志记录运行 VS,并且在活动日志中没有错误。如果我在调试选项中关闭“为 ASP.NET 启用 JavaScript 调试”,我可以成功调试,但之前使用该选项可以正常工作。有什么建议么?

4

3 回答 3

19

转到工具 > 选项 > 调试 > 常规,然后关闭为 ASP.NET(Chrome 和 IE)启用 JavaScript 调试的设置。

于 2018-03-22T07:40:20.877 回答
6

我在 Visual Studio 2017 上也遇到过这个问题,如下所示:

在此处输入图像描述

我按照以下步骤操作:

转到工具 > 选项 > 调试 > 常规 > 未选中为 ASP.NET(Chrome、Edge 和 IE)启用 JavaScript 调试。

在此处输入图像描述

一旦我摆脱了复选框Enable JavaScript Debugging for ASP.NET (Chrome, Edge and IE)

然后它对我有用,Invalid Pointer错误消失了!

于 2019-12-16T14:29:58.770 回答
0

不幸的是,很难获得有关调试模拟器如何工作的信息。唯一已知的解决方案是...

  1. 重新安装 Visual Studio
  2. 如果有可用的补丁/更新,请更新 Visual Studio。

您可以使用其他浏览器或内部浏览器。

于 2017-06-29T13:18:37.113 回答